Ranunculus adoxifolius (Buttercup)
Badrinath, Uttarakhand, June 2009.
 
Clinching ID clue is Leaves rounded 3-lobed,long-stalkedand then lobe is also 3-lobbed.
 
Experts may confirm or otherwise.

Hi, Suresh ji,
I think your plant is Ranunculus brotherusii as leaves are different than what is stated in Concise Flowers of Himalayas for Ranunculus adoxifolius & also out of range.
